Injury update

Here's the update on RPI's injured hockey players and their status for Friday night's season opener against Minnesota State.
Jr. RW Greg Burgdoerfer, shoulder, out;
Fr. LW Mark McGowan, back, out;
Jr. G Bryce Merriam, knee, questionable;
Fr. RW Ryan Haggerty, leg, probable;
As mentioned on Tuesday, the University of Notre Dame has joined the Hockey East conference and that league is informally looking to add RPI as its 12th team within the next two years.
Little is known about RPI's plans to joining HE, regarded as college hockey's best loop these days, or remaining in ECAC Hockey. Coach Seth Appert, Athletic Director Jim Knowlton and everyone else at the school declines to comment.
One thing is known. The Institute, according to sources, will extensively explore the possibility -- and the pros and cons -- of moving to the New England-based league, dominated in recent years by Boston College, Boston University and New Hampshire.
How long will RPI's internal exploration take?
It'll be sooner, rather than later, sources believe.
